We are very happy to announce that the JST Macrohistory Database is now updated with annual data until 2020! It contains long-run macroeconomic and financial series for 18 advanced economies starting in 1870! A 🧵 on the major updates:

Die #Preise für #Wohnimmobilien sind im 1. Quartal 2023 um durchschnittlich 6,8 % gegenüber dem Vorjahresquartal gesunken. Dies war der stärkste Rückgang gegenüber einem Vorjahresquartal seit Beginn der Zeitreihe im Jahr 2000. Mehr zum #Häuserpreisindex: https://t.co/JiPcS3XDLC
